Iron ore fines (Fe 62%) spot prices edged up by $1.65/dmt d-o-d to $105.85/dmt CFR China on 9 Oct’25 as market activity resumed after China’s Golden Week holidays. Steel mills are focused on preserving profit margins after the holiday, increasing demand for medium- and low-grade fines. In China, port iron ore prices have risen due to post-holiday restocking, particularly for medium-grade fines.
